Summary

Netty is an asynchronous event-driven network application framework for rapid development of maintainable high performance protocol servers & clients. The HttpPostRequestDecoder can be tricked to accumulate data. While the decoder can store items on the disk if configured so, there are no limits to the number of fields the form can have, an attacher can send a chunked post consisting of many small fields that will be accumulated in the bodyListHttpData list. The decoder cumulates bytes in the undecodedChunk buffer until it can decode a field, this field can cumulate data without limits. This vulnerability is fixed in 4.1.108.Final.

Affected Version(s)

netty < 4.1.108.Final
